Court Rules That California Prisoner Can Keep His Werewolf Erotica
When Andres Martinez ordered The Silver Crown by Mathilde Madden, he expected an erotic novel about werewolves. What he didn’t expect is for the book to be seized and labeled obscene by government officials. Why was the book kept from…
Embattled Mexican American Studies Program Finds Another Way
Despite a federal court ruling that upheld the law that led to the dissolution of Tucson’s acclaimed Mexican American Studies program, reports continue to indicate some version of the program may be reinstated in Tucson classrooms. Two former instructors for…
